HIERARCHICAL PROPERTIES OF A STRESS FIELD AND ITS RELATION TO FAULT DISPLACEMENTS
Аннотация
The structure of the stress field is studied around a frictional shear fault on the basis of a theoretical solution. The hierarchical properties of tectonic stress fields are discussed. A method is proposed for the separation of fields of different ranks. It is shown that displacements of sides are dependent on the fault-plane orientation in the initial stress field and the type of that field; and on the coefficient of friction. These displacements are the greatest on planes that make angles below 45° with the compression axis of the initial field.
